nationalist university front - Spanish English Dictionary

nationalist university front

Play ENESENus
Play ENESENuk
Play ENESENau

Meanings of "nationalist university front" in Spanish English Dictionary : 1 result(s)

English Spanish
Politics
nationalist university front frente nacionalista universitario BO